Job Description

General Responsibilities:

The Harrisburg office is looking for a Water/Wastewater Field Technician responsible for providing operations and maintenance services for potable water and wastewater treatment systems as part of a circuit rider team serving municipal, commercial, institutional, transportation, and industrial clients. Responsibilities may include treatment system monitoring and adjustments, flow readings, collecting samples, regulatory reporting, field testing, and inspection and maintenance of mechanical equipment/pumps and controls. Tasks will be completed under the supervision of a licensed operator. Treatment systems may range in size and complexity from small-scale systems, pump stations, and medium municipal systems with various treatment technologies.
Essential Roles and Responsibilities:
  • Follow safety rules, guidelines and standards for all projects. Participate in pre-task planning. Report any safety issues or concerns to management.
  • Be responsible for maintaining quality standards on all projects.
  • Complete work tasks under the supervision of a licensed operator.
  • Visit treatment systems on a regularly scheduled frequency (daily, weekly, bi-weekly, etc.) as required. Weekend or holiday visits by the on-call representative are required for some treatment systems.
  • Execute routine operations activities for treatment systems to ensure proper treatment and compliance with the permit requirements.
  • Inspect the mechanical and control components for proper operation.
  • Utilize instrumentation and field kits to monitor typical operations parameters (pH, dissolved oxygen, etc.).
  • Coordinate with the licensed operator to make process adjustments as required for permit compliance.
  • Collect compliance samples and deliver to the laboratory as required.
  • Assist with the completion of regulatory reports as required.
  • Perform routine maintenance tasks as required.
  • Assist team members in completing minor repairs and/or installing new equipment.
  • Respond to emergencies or alarms at treatment systems.

About Terracon

Terracon is a 100 percent employee-owned consulting engineering firm providing quality services to clients. Since 1965, Terracon has evolved into a successful multi-discipline firm specializing in environmental, facilities, geotechnical, and materials services.

Terracon has achieved significant expansion through both internal growth and acquisitions. Terracon currently has more than 8,000 employees in more than 200 locations nationwide.
